Safeguarding Against Recent Vulnerabilities Related to Rust

from Software Engineering Institute (SEI) Podcast Series

What can the recently discovered vulnerabilities related to Rust tell us about the security of the language? In this podcast from the Carnegie Mellon University Software Engineering Institute, David Svoboda discusses two vulnerabilities, their sources, and how to mitigate them.
